We are the most recent IOM constabulary intake of 2022 consisting of 9 students and we want to give back to our local community to a charity that helps individuals through difficult periods in their lives of which we will come into contact with many times during over careers. Mental health can affect anyone & shouldn't be overlooked, lets show our support and give back because it could be any one of us who needs their service in the future.
We've also decided to donate half of the money raised to the refugees in Ukraine who as we all know are going through an awful time and need support from everyone around the world. Our hearts go out to them.
We're all taking part in The Great Manx Run in which all the proceeds of entering go to Isle Listen & The Children's Centre. Some of us will be partaking in the relay (6 miles per leg), 1 mile fun run. Collectively we will run 30 miles and we're also helping with putting course signs out in preparation and assisting on food stations too. All of which we will do while sporting some interesting police attire. It's going to be a fantastic day for all and what a great way to raise some money for well deserving charities!
A bit more about Isle Listen - 'As a charity, we have provided specialist psychological support since 1983. MCH Psychological Services, (formerly The Lisa Lowe Centre and Manx Cancer Help), of which Isle Listen is a trading name, has developed many qualities. These include resilience, professionalism, tenacity, thrift, incomparable team spirit and, perhaps most importantly, the ability to change in line with the identified needs of our community.We had long been aware of the difficulties faced by people trying to access mental health support, either for themselves or for their children. We were keen to utilise our expertise and experience to address this and began researching how best to tackle an ever-increasing issue which affected people of all ages and causing overwhelming demand on the statutory services.'
